Key Features of Effective Stun Gun Designs for Security Guards
Professional security guards require reliable tools to ensure their safety and effectiveness on the job, which is why comfortable grip stun gun designs are becoming increasingly important. Key features of effective stun guns include ergonomic grips that facilitate easy and swift deployment, even in high-stress situations. A balanced weight distribution ensures control, allowing guards to aim accurately without fatigue. Additionally, durable materials and impact-resistant construction protect the device from environmental damage, a common occurrence in outdoor security duties.
Modern stun gun designs also incorporate advanced safety mechanisms to prevent accidental activation. These include secure trigger locks and sensitive activation switches that respond only to firm pressure, reducing the risk of unauthorized use. LED lighting and laser sights enhance accuracy in low-light conditions, enabling guards to disable targets effectively. Moreover, compact and lightweight designs make these stun guns easy to carry without compromising mobility, ensuring security guards are prepared for any unexpected encounters.

Legal Considerations and Regulations for Stun Gun Possession by Security Professionals
The possession and use of stun guns by professional security guards are governed by a web of legal considerations and regulations, which vary significantly from one jurisdiction to another. In many regions, security professionals are allowed to carry stun guns as a means of self-defense and to deter criminal activities. However, there are strict rules regarding the type of stun gun they can use, its power output, and the circumstances under which it can be deployed. For instance, some areas have restrictions on the voltage or amperage levels permitted in stun devices to ensure public safety and prevent excessive force.
Security guards must also adhere to specific regulations related to licensing, training, and storage of stun guns. They may need to obtain specialized permits or certifications to carry and use these devices legally. Moreover, there are often guidelines on the appropriate use of stun guns, emphasizing the need for proportionate force and de-escalation techniques. These legal considerations ensure that professional security guards can effectively perform their duties while adhering to ethical and legal standards, thereby enhancing public trust and safety.
Training and Maintenance: Ensuring Optimal Use and Longevity
Training is an integral part of equipping any individual with a stun gun, especially for professional security guards who may rely on it as their primary tool during high-pressure situations. Comprehensive training sessions should cover not just the mechanics of deploying the device but also scenarios that reflect real-world challenges. This includes practicing target acquisition under stress, learning safe handling practices to prevent accidental discharge, and understanding de-escalation techniques prior to using the stun gun as a last resort. Regular training sessions can help maintain proficiency and ensure that guards are ready to use their stun guns effectively while minimizing potential risks.
Maintenance plays a crucial role in extending the lifespan of a stun gun, particularly for those used by professional security guards. Proper maintenance involves regular inspections to check for wear and tear, battery health, and overall functionality. Keeping the device clean and well-lubricated (if applicable) can prevent mechanical failures. Additionally, adhering to manufacturer guidelines for charging and storing the stun gun ensures optimal performance. Regular maintenance not only keeps the stun gun in top condition but also provides an opportunity to familiarize oneself with the device, reinforcing safe handling practices and promoting confidence in its use, which is vital for professionals in the security sector.
